Types of CCNP Certifications:
There are different certifications and paths you can choose when you decide to get a CCNP certification. The Cisco career program has created multiple specialisationsfor IT and networking professionals to choose from.
1. CCNP Routing and Switching: This certification enables you to plan, implement, verify, and implement local and wide area networks. It also equips you with the skills to work with specialists in advanced security, voice, wireless and video solutions. With a CCNP certification in Routing and Switching, you are qualified to apply for roles like Network Engineer, Support Engineer, Systems Engineer, and Network Technician.
2. CCNP Cloud: This certification gives you the skills needed to design, automate and manage Cloud and IaaS-based deployments. It prepares you for roles such as Cloud Engineer, Cloud Administrator, Cloud Designer, and Data Centre Architect.
3. CCNP Security: This certification equips you to secure routers, switches, networking devices and appliances. It also gives you the required skills to deploy, support and troubleshoot VPNs, Firewalls, and IDS/ IPS solutions. The CCNP Security certification is designed specifically for the Cisco Network Security Engineer role.
4. CCNP Collaboration: This certification has been designed for network engineers who wish to develop advanced skills in collaboration like designing, deploying and configuring Cisco Collaboration and Unified Communications Applications.
5. CCNP Service Provider: This certification is useful for those looking to deliver infrastructures that are capable of rapid expansion. It certifies professionals to support new managed services and keep a check on customer requirements. This course is highly recommended for Service Provider Network Engineers, System Engineers, and Network Specialists.
6. CCNP Wireless: This certification displays your skills when it comes to Cisco wireless networks, in terms of designing, implementing and securing them. It helps you enhance business output by converting network business requirements into technical specifications.
7. CCNP Data Centre: This certification gives you skills that focus on data centre solutions and explain the best practices and technology used for implementing and managing a modern data centre infrastructure.
Prerequisites for a CCNP certification
To pursue a CCNP certification, candidates must have a completed cicso course for CCNA certification. This is a must for all types of CCNP certifications; certain certifications also have other requirements such as a background and basic knowledge of IP networking. Be sure to check for all prerequisites before starting or applying for a specific certification.
